Thermal performance of “still on roof” system
Authors:M S Sodha  Ashvini Kumar  A Srivastava  G N Tiwari
Affiliation:Centre of Energy Studies, Indian Institute of Technology, Hauz Khas, New Delhi-110 029, India
Abstract:This paper presents an analysis of periodic heat flux through a roof, on which a solar still has been placed. It is seen that on a typical hot day in Delhi, for high reflectivity of the bottom of the basin (on account of deposits or otherwise) the daily heat flux in the room gets reduced by 40% and the production of distilled water is 0.6 kg/m2 day; the produced swings in the heat flux also get reduced in magnitude. For a typical cold day in Delhi, if a black dye is mixed with basin water the daily heat flux in the room increases by a factor of two and the yield of the distillate becomes 5.0 kg/m2 day.
